Comparative Evaluation of Bio-C Temp and Calcium Hydroxide as Intracanal Medicaments in Managing Postoperative Pain and Percussion Sensitivity in Symptomatic Irreversible Pulpitis: A Preliminary Prospective Observational Cohort Study

Özet
Objectives: This prospective observational study aimed to compare the efficacy of a novel bioceramic intracanal medicament (Bio-C Temp) with a conventional calcium hydroxide-based medicament (UltraCal XS) in reducing postoperative spontaneous pain and percussion sensitivity in patients with symptomatic irreversible pulpitis (SIP) with apical periodontitis (AP). Methods: Thirty-seven systemically healthy patients diagnosed with SIP with AP were included. The selected teeth were vital, single-rooted, single-canal maxillary or mandibular teeth presenting with prolonged moderate to severe pain in response to cold testing (Visual Analog Scale [VAS] >= 50 mm), moderate to severe percussion pain (VAS >= 50 mm), and a periapical index (PAI) score <= 2. Patients were randomly allocated to receive either Bio-C Temp (n = 19) or UltraCal XS (n = 18) as the intracanal medicament. Postoperative pain, percussion sensitivity, and analgesic consumption were recorded at 6, 12, and 24 h, and 3, 5, and 7 days. Data were analyzed using R statistical software (version 4.5.0). Statistical significance was set at p < 0.05. Results: Both groups demonstrated a significant reduction in postoperative pain and percussion sensitivity compared with preoperative levels (p < 0.05). By the end of the 7th day, the UltraCal XS group showed significantly lower spontaneous pain (p < 0.001) and percussion sensitivity (p < 0.001) than the Bio-C Temp group. Complete spontaneous pain relief was reported in 65% of the UltraCal XS group and 31% of the Bio-C Temp. However, no patient in either group achieved complete resolution of percussion sensitivity. Conclusions: UltraCal XS provided superior short-term postoperative pain relief and greater reduction in percussion sensitivity compared with the bioseramic medicament. Neither medicament fully resolved percussion sensitivity within 7 days.
